Below are the preliminary election results for the Windsor and area ridings. The numbers in brackets are from the 2018 provincial election if the Party or candidate participated in that election in the riding.
WINDSOR-TECUMSEH
Andrew Dowie – Progressive Conservative: 17,673 (11,675)
Gemma Grey-Hall – NDP: 11,532 (25,221)
Gary Kaschak – Liberal: 5,580 (3,513)
Steven Gifford – Ontario: 1,216
Melissa Coulbeck – Green: 1,001 (1,907)
Sophia Sevo – New Blue: 784
Laura Chesnik – Independent: 202 (863)
David Sylvestre – None of the Above Direct Democracy Party: 178
Nick Babic – Independent: 172
Giovanni Abati – Independent: 147
Voter turnout: 40.32% (48.20 %)
WINDSOR WEST
Lisa Gretzky – NDP: 13,395 (20,276)
John Leontowicz – Progressive Conservative: 11, 211 (11,073)
Linda McCurdy – Liberal: 4,159 (5,762)
Jeremy Palko – Ontario: 1,528
Krista Glovasky-Ridsdale – Green Party: 879 (1,393)
Joshua Griffin – New Blue: 630
Voter turnout: 33.32% (43.83 %)
ESSEX
Anthony Leardi – Progressive Conservative: 24,682 (22,731)
Ron LeClair – NDP: 13,699 (26,054)
Manpreet Brar – Liberal: 4,126 (3,053)
Frank Causarano – Ontario: 3,305
Danielle Sylvester – New Blue: 1.283
Nicholas Wendler – Green: 979 (1,853)
Kevin Linfield – None of the Above Direct Democracy Party: 269
Voter turnout: 47.04% (57.91 %)
CHATHAM-KENT—LEAMINGTON
Trevor Jones – Progressive Conservative: 17,389 (24,070)
Brock McGregor – NDP: 11,024 (16,558)
Rick Nicholls – Ontario: 5,416
Rhonda Jubenville – New Blue: 1,443
Jennifer Surerus – Green: 1,231 (1,636)
Voter turnout: 42.23% (57.73 %)
Unofficial results taken from Elections Ontario.
